What is Soffit?
Soffit, stemmed from the French word 'soffite,' referring to the underside of a roof's overhang, is a term used in architectural style. It extends from the eaves of a Roof Fascias to the top of exterior walls and can also describe the surface area underneath a staircase or around ceiling fixtures.
Functions of Soffits:
Soffits serve a number of necessary functions, including:
Ventilation: Soffits permit the blood circulation of air in the attic space, Fascias Solutions preventing moisture accumulation that can lead to mold growth and wood rot.Defense: They shield the rafters and edges of the roof from animals and insects looking for shelter.Visual Appeal: Soffits Company contribute to the overall style of a structure, providing finishes and a clean appearance that can improve curb appeal.Combination of Utility: Many soffits accommodate lighting functions, making them functional in both domestic and industrial spaces.Types of Soffits

When picking soffits, it's essential to think about the product, as it figures out durability, Roofline Maintenance, and aesthetic appeal. Below are some common products used in soffitude construction:
Vinyl: Lightweight, low maintenance, and resistant to wetness.Wood: Offers a classic look however requires frequent maintenance and treatment against bugs.Aluminum: Durable and resistant to deterioration and fading, ideal for severe weather conditions.Fiber Cement: Known for its high durability, it can duplicate the appearance of wood or stucco while withstanding termites and rot.The Installation Process

How typically should soffits be cleaned up?
Response: It is advisable to clean soffits at least once a year. Cleaning frequency might increase in locations with high pollination or ecological debris.
2. Can I set up soffits myself?
Answer: While useful property owners may try a DIY setup, hiring a professional is recommended for intricate tasks to ensure proper airflow and structural integrity.
3. What is the expense of soffit installation?
Response: The cost can vary commonly based upon material, design, and setup intricacy. Generally, house owners can anticipate to spend anywhere from ₤ 5 to ₤ 25 per linear foot.
4. Are vented soffits needed?
Response: If your home has an attic, vented soffits are necessary to maintain air flow and prevent wetness issues.
5. How can I inform if my soffits require repair or replacement?
Answer: Look for indications of damage such as sagging, rot, mold growth, or insect infestations. If you see any of these, it may be time for an evaluation.
